    >Cannot use KDE ide for c/c++ in red hat linux 9 for programming.

    Yes, you most definately can use KDE for C/C++ development. Also, RH9 is extreemely outdated. Upgrade to Fedora Core.

    If you want an IDE, try KDevelop or Eclipse + CDT. Otherwise just use gcc and your favorite editor (vim, emacs, etc...)
